Problem
Enterprises rely on static software that executes predefined rules, requiring frequent manual updates and extensive licensing to adapt to changing operational data. This leads to high costs, slow responsiveness, and limited ability to continuously improve performance based on real‑world usage.
Solution
Nuoxera delivers adaptive, GenAI‑native systems built on its OaK (Options and Knowledge) architecture, which enables software to learn from each execution and refine its own logic. The platform treats every workflow as an experiment, capturing outcomes, updating reusable “options,” and expanding a knowledge model that predicts results. Human operators remain in the loop to provide oversight and guide the learning process, while the system handles repetitive analysis and optimization. By turning operational data into continuous R&D, Nuoxera’s solutions evolve autonomously, improving productivity and financial outcomes over time. The company packages this capability as Services‑as‑Software, pricing the offering based on the measurable results delivered rather than per‑seat licenses.
Target Audience
Primary customers are large enterprises and organizations seeking to automate complex, data‑driven processes such as logistics optimization, collections, and reporting, where continuous performance improvement is critical.
Features
- OaK architecture that combines learned skill “options” with a predictive knowledge model for ongoing self‑improvement
- Reinforcement‑learning inspired loop that automatically captures, evaluates, and incorporates execution outcomes
- Integrated human‑in‑the‑loop controls for oversight, correction, and strategic direction
- Continuous R&D engine that transforms daily operations into incremental intelligence gains
- Outcome‑based pricing model (Services‑as‑Software) aligning costs with achieved performance
- Applicability across business, architectural, and project layers to automate and optimize diverse workflows
